Raw Pumpkin Seed Pesto [Vegan]

2040
Dairy Free

This nut-free, thick, and fragrant pumpkin seed pesto is a versatile sauce for your repertoire. Try this pesto as a spread on sandwiches, tossed with hot gluten-free pasta, or served over roasted or steamed vegetables. It's fantastic!

Ingredients You Need for Raw Pumpkin Seed Pesto [Vegan]

  • 1 1/2 cups raw pumpkin seeds - soaked for 2 hours (rinse and drain well)
  • 1/2 cup (or more) extra virgin olive oil
  • 3 garlic cloves - peeled and chopped small
  • 1 TB. raw apple cider vinegar
  • Several drops of liquid stevia
  • 1 cup PACKED fresh basil leaves (green or purple variety)
  • 1 tsp. pink himalayan salt

How to Prepare Raw Pumpkin Seed Pesto [Vegan]

  1. Combine all ingredients in a food processor and process till smooth (stopping once or twice to scrape down sides). If you like your pesto chunky, don't process as long.
  2. Taste and adjust seasoning.

Nutritional Information

Total Calories: 2,040 | Total Carbs: 21 g | Total Fat: 208 g | Total Protein: 58 g | Total Sodium: 37 mg | Total Sugar: 3 g
